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on identifying patterns in thoughts and behaviors and trying out new skills to respond differently, which can be especially helpful for stress, anxiety, depression, and everyday coping.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) emphasizes building tools for em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and communication, supporting clients who feel overwhelmed, reactive, or stuck in painful cycles. Attachment-Based Therapy explores how early and current relationships shape expectations, boundaries, and connection, and it can be useful for relationship strain, abandonment concerns, and rebuilding a steadier sense of self.
